package lib
|
||
|
|
||
|
import (
|
||
|
"strings"
|
||
|
"syscall"
|
||
|
"time"
|
||
|
|
||
|
"github.com/opencontainers/runc/libcontainer"
|
||
|
)
|
||
|
|
||
|
// Returns the total number of bytes transmitted and received for the given container stats
|
||
|
func getContainerNetIO(stats *libcontainer.Stats) (received uint64, transmitted uint64) {
|
||
|
for _, iface := range stats.Interfaces {
|
||
|
received += iface.RxBytes
|
||
|
transmitted += iface.TxBytes
|
||
|
}
|
||
|
return
|
||
|
}
|
||
|
|
||
|
func calculateCPUPercent(stats *libcontainer.Stats, previousCPU uint64, previousSystem int64) float64 {
|
||
|
var (
|
||
|
cpuPercent = 0.0
|
||
|
cpuDelta = float64(stats.CgroupStats.CpuStats.CpuUsage.TotalUsage - previousCPU)
|
||
|
systemDelta = float64(uint64(time.Now().UnixNano()) - uint64(previousSystem))
|
||
|
)
|
||
|
if systemDelta > 0.0 && cpuDelta > 0.0 {
|
||
|
// gets a ratio of container cpu usage total, multiplies it by the number of cores (4 cores running
|
||
|
// at 100% utilization should be 400% utilization), and multiplies that by 100 to get a percentage
|
||
|
cpuPercent = (cpuDelta / systemDelta) * float64(len(stats.CgroupStats.CpuStats.CpuUsage.PercpuUsage)) * 100
|
||
|
}
|
||
|
return cpuPercent
|
||
|
}
|
||
|
|
||
|
func calculateBlockIO(stats *libcontainer.Stats) (read uint64, write uint64) {
|
||
|
for _, blkIOEntry := range stats.CgroupStats.BlkioStats.IoServiceBytesRecursive {
|
||
|
switch strings.ToLower(blkIOEntry.Op) {
|
||
|
case "read":
|
||
|
read += blkIOEntry.Value
|
||
|
case "write":
|
||
|
write += blkIOEntry.Value
|
||
|
}
|
||
|
}
|
||
|
return
|
||
|
}
|
||
|
|
||
|
// getMemory limit returns the memory limit for a given cgroup
|
||
|
// If the configured memory limit is larger than the total memory on the sys, the
|
||
|
// physical system memory size is returned
|
||
|
func getMemLimit(cgroupLimit uint64) uint64 {
|
||
|
si := &syscall.Sysinfo_t{}
|
||
|
err := syscall.Sysinfo(si)
|
||
|
if err != nil {
|
||
|
return cgroupLimit
|
||
|
}
|
||
|
|
||
|
physicalLimit := uint64(si.Totalram)
|
||
|
if cgroupLimit > physicalLimit {
|
||
|
return physicalLimit
|
||
|
}
|
||
|
return cgroupLimit
|
||
|
}
